Watford v Everton – a very modern rivalry via Liverpool Echo

Everton Football Club came into being in 1878. Watford Football Club followed just three years later.
But it was more than a century later before the two clubs finally got to play each other, on the opening day of the 1982/83 season.
They have only met 25 times since, but those clashes have formed part of a very modern football rivalry.
